права доступа для gphoto

Проблема следующая:
хотелось бы нормально выуживать фотографии из фотоаппарата.
поставил libgphoto2 и gtkam.
Но вот gtkam, запущенный из под пользователя не может достучаться до камеры(под рутом всё нормально).
Пользователь находится в группе camera.
lsusb выдает на камеру такое:
Bus 005 Device 004: ID 04a9:311a Canon, Inc.
в /etc/udev/rules.d/54-gphoto.rules вроде всё ок:
root /etc/udev/rules.d #  cat /etc/udev/rules.d/54-gphoto.rules | grep 311a
ATTRS{idVendor}=="04a9", ATTRS{idProduct}=="311a", MODE="0660", GROUP="camera"
Никто не сталкивался? Подскажите, пожалуйста, куда копать? (
использую digiKam камера монтируется автоматически когда втыкаю средствами xfce4, фотографии выгребаются через “Browse Directory” пока всё устраивает.
systemd должен умереть.
посмотрите права на дейвайс в /dev
crw-rw---- 1 root camera 189, 514 2008-05-29 22:36 usbdev5.3
ИМХО вот это оно.

использую digiKam камера монтируется автоматически когда втыкаю средствами xfce4, фотографии выгребаются через “Browse Directory” пока всё устраивает.
digiKam как раз работает через gphoto. Ради интереса попробовал… тоже самое.
Так, стоп, камера может монтироваться как флешка? или только через gphoto?

потом, обрати на права устройства читать/писать туда может только пользователь root и группа camera,
так что, покажи что у тебя выдает команда groups и есть ли среди вывода группа camera? если нет, добавь пользователя в эту группу и перелогинься. Попробуй поработать с камерой.
systemd должен умереть.
а ты в группу camera себя добавил?
Я же писал, что в группе.
disk wheel games hal video audio optical floppy storage scanner camera power                                    users vboxusers

Так, стоп, камера может монтироваться как флешка? или только через gphoto?
Если бы могла, как флешка, то проблем бы не было. Только gphoto.
Сталкиваюсь с такой же проблемой. Камера так же Canon, так что как флэшка не работает.
Юзер в группу camera добавлен.

Проблема, оказывается, известная…
http://bbs.archlinux.org/viewtopic.php?id=25876
http://bbs.archlinux.org/viewtopic.php?pid=348431
Блин… а ведь это я ступил…
crw-rw---- 1 root camera 189,   4 2008-05-30 19:11 usbdev1.5
crw-rw---- 1 root root   253,  12 2008-05-30 19:11 usbdev1.5_ep00
crw-rw---- 1 root root   253,  14 2008-05-30 19:11 usbdev1.5_ep02
crw-rw---- 1 root root   253,  13 2008-05-30 19:11 usbdev1.5_ep81
crw-rw---- 1 root root   253,  15 2008-05-30 19:11 usbdev1.5_ep83
Вот такая вот штука… Почему происходит - хз…
Если chown root:camera /dev/usbdev1.5*
то камера чудным образом начинает работает =). Пошел гуглить.. но если кто-то подскажет, буду признателен.
сделать chown root:camera /dev/usbdev1.5* с помощью udev?
Разберемся, голубчик!
 
Зарегистрироваться или войдите чтобы оставить сообщение.